Vibration Energy Harvesting Devices: Principles, Theory and Design comprehensively covers the fundamental principles of the theory behind vibration energy harvesters and their design. It focuses is on the three main conversion techniques of electrostatic induction, the piezoelectric effect and electromagnetic induction. This book covers both macro-/meso-scale devices and micro devices with some emphasis on micro devices.

In an area subject to much worldwide research, Vibration Energy Harvesting Devices: Principles, Theory and Design begins with the basic principles and develops into state of the art topics. With its consistent and comprehensive approach, this book is ideal for researchers and engineers in academia and industry, as well as graduate students working on energy harvesting.
